Complex Prepositions
A complex preposition is a word group (such as "along with" or "on account of") that functions
like an ordinary one-word preposition.
two-word prepositions (a word + a simple preposition), such as apart from. These are also
known as compound prepositions.
three-word prepositions (a simple preposition + a noun + a simple preposition), such as by
means of . These are also known as phrasal prepositions.
